Geomagnetic analysis results from 5 existing line show the distribution of minerals follow the direction of geological structure and the existence ofAbstract: The research area is located in Merawang District of Bangka Regency of Bangka Belitung Province. This research is to find out more detail about Bukit Sambunggiri mineralization and its relation with the availability of mineral cassiterite as tin minerals. The method that will be used is qualitative and quantitative method to some rock samples that exist in the research location and geomagnetic to interpretation of distyributionogminerals . Steps to be taken include literature study, field research, laboratory analysis including mineralogy analysis and microscope observation and geochemical rock sampling using XRD / XRF. The sampling procedure for analysis was done randomly, the rock samples to be tested were chosen based on the number of rocks / lithologies available to be observed and examined for their mineralized content. Regionally the research area consists of a hill which is interpreted as a source of tin minerals. It is hoped that this research can produce existing mineralization models by studying the lithology / rocks, the geological structure of the mineralized carrier and the types of minerals contained in addition to the tin minerals. From the results of petrographic analysis obtained some litologies such as sandstone metasediment and claystone metasediment as well as mineral veins filled by ore minerals. Geomagnetic analysis results from 5 existing line show the distribution of minerals follow the direction of geological structure and the existence of mineral ore. Result of xrf analysis known mineral content is cassiterite, monazite, zircon, ilmenite and iron oxides minerals. … (more)
